to_csv to Google Cloud Storage ignores encoding #26124

Code Sample, a copy-pastable example if possible

        df.to_csv(path_or_buf='gs://mybucket/my_file', encoding='utf8')

Problem description

Instead of expected UTF-8 file is stored in latin-1 on Windows. I can also see that current implementation of method pandas.io.gcs.get_filepath_or_buffer ignores encoding argument.

I can submit PR if are open to it.

Expected Output

Uploaded file encoded in UTF8 even on Windows.
